About the Role
An opportunity currently exists for Clinical Perfusionist Grade 3 to join St Vincent's Hospital Melbourne.
The Clinical Perfusionist, under the guidance of the Cardiac Anaesthetist and the Perioperative Services Manager, will be responsible for the delivery of expert clinical care and service delivery. Working as part of a small team, the Clinical Perfusionist will be responsible for perfusion and associated services to cardiac surgery and other disciplines as required. The Clinical Perfusionist will be responsible for ensuring his/her own professional development in order to maintain expert clinical skills and advanced knowledge.
- Provide the full range of Clinical Perfusion services to cardiac surgery and other disciplines as required
- Initiate, facilitate and evaluate clinical practice needs for individual staff, and implement appropriate educational sessions;
- Demonstrate clinical expertise in the area of clinical perfusion
- Act as a clinical role model and resource person by providing the highest standard of direct patient care;
- In liaison with the Chief Clinical Perfusionist, meets activity targets as identified within the Unit Quality Plan and agreed to by the Clinical Directors;
Classifications for this position will range from FZ1 - FZ3 ($211,713 - $246,192 per annum).

About the Operating Suite
St Vincent's Operating Suite houses 12 theatres, 12 anaesthetic rooms and a Post Anaesthetic Care Area. We undertake over 12,000 procedures per year in a vast range of highly specialised and complex specialties over a 24 hour period, 7 days per week.

About St Vincent's Health Australia
St Vincent's has been a leader in Australia's health and aged care landscape for more than 165 years. Since our founders, the Sisters of Charity, opened our first hospital in 1857, our services and people have been behind some of Australia's most important medical breakthroughs.
St Vincent’s today is Australia’s largest not-for-profit provider of health and aged care services. With public and private hospitals, residential aged care, community and virtual care, and outreach programs for marginalised people we are a microcosm of our Australia’s health and aged care system and are uniquely positioned to lead and respond to our rapidly changing environment.
